Key Metrics Compared
Official Data| Metric | Franklin College | Ursuline College |
|---|---|---|
| Acceptance Rate | 71% | 84% |
| Graduation Rate | 63% | 50% |
| Avg Earnings (5yr) | $45,635 | $45,646 |
| Median Debt | $27,000 | $26,250 |
| Tuition (In-State) | $37,350 | $37,860 |
| Retention Rate | 71% | 73% |
| Financial Aid | 61% | 86% |
Comparison Analysis
Franklin College and Ursuline College have similar graduate earnings. Franklin College graduates earn $45,635, while Ursuline College graduates earn $45,646. Franklin College's tuition is $37,350, which is lower than Ursuline College's tuition of $37,860.
Franklin College has a higher graduation rate of 63.2% compared to Ursuline College's 50.3%. Ursuline College has a higher acceptance rate of 84% compared to Franklin College's 70.6%.
